Abbreviated Numbers

COMMON ABBREVIATED NUMBERS

By using abbreviated numbers, you can make calls simply by pressing a few keys. The common abbreviated numbers consist of 1-5 digits and are stored in the exchange (by the system administrator).

Dial the common abbreviated number and press

INDIVIDUAL ABBREVIATED NUMBERS

You can program up to ten frequently used telephone numbers in your Phone Book on the digit keys 0-9 and use them as individual abbreviated numbers.

Note: If your exchange uses single-digit extension number, e.g. 9 to call the operator, you have two alternatives. Either dial single-digit numbers by pressing the YES key before the number, or do not program that digit key with an abbreviated number.

(0-9)Dial the relevant digit and press

The display shows the name (if programmed), the dialled digit and the number.

Note: If the number shown is not the required number, scroll up or down until the requested number is shown.

Press

To program, change key, edit, and delete name or number, see section “Phone book”.
